Standout Features of the Dye Rize CZR

Precision True Bore Core Barrel: Enhances accuracy and consistency, a notable feature in its price range.
Hyper3 Regulator: The inclusion of a high-performance regulator ensures consistent air flow, translating to reliable shot-to-shot performance.
Durable and Lightweight Design: Built with durable materials, yet lightweight. The CZR is comfortable to handle and maneuver, even during prolonged play.


Gun Assembly/Disassembly and Maintenance

One of the CZR’s strengths is its user-friendly design. The bolt system is easy to access for maintenance. And the simplified design makes it a breeze to assemble and disassemble. This ease of maintenance is particularly appealing to players who are new to customizing and caring for their markers.

Add-On Options and Customization

The Dye Rize CZR offers room for customization and enhancements through various add-ons:

Barrels: Upgrading to a Dye Ultralite barrel can further enhance accuracy and consistency.
Bolt Upgrades: Installing a high-performance bolt can improve air efficiency and reduce recoil.
Trigger Upgrades: For players looking for a different feel or response, aftermarket triggers can provide a more customized experience.
Feednecks and Grips: These offer both aesthetic and functional customizations, improving the marker’s look and feel.

Comparisons with Similar Markers

In the mid-range category, this paintball marker competes with markers like the Etha 2 and the Empire Axe 2.0. Each of these markers has its unique advantages. But the CZR stands out for its accuracy and the inclusion of higher-end features at a more accessible price point.

Who is the Dye Rize CZR Best Suited For?

The Rize is an excellent choice for intermediate players who want to step up from entry-level markers . It’s also suitable for competitive players looking for a reliable backup marker.
